Sundargarh, June 16 (UDN): Two drivers lost their lives in a tragic road accident after a truck burst into flames following a head-on collision with a Hyva vehicle on the Sundargarh–Sambalpur State Highway near Kaisara on Tuesday.
According to initial reports, the accident occurred when the two heavy vehicles collided head-on, resulting in a powerful impact that triggered a massive fire. The truck was quickly engulfed in flames, trapping the drivers inside before they could escape.
Eyewitnesses said thick smoke and towering flames could be seen from a considerable distance, creating panic among local residents and commuters. Villagers rushed to the spot and alerted emergency services as the fire continued to spread.
Firefighters and police personnel promptly reached the accident site and launched rescue and firefighting operations. After bringing the blaze under control, rescue teams recovered the charred bodies of the two drivers from the wreckage.
The identities of the deceased had not been confirmed till the filing of this report. The accident also disrupted traffic movement on the busy highway for several hours as authorities cleared the damaged vehicles and restored normal traffic flow.
Police have registered a case and initiated an investigation to determine the exact cause of the collision. Further details are awaited.
